6+ Best Step Up Converter Calculators Online

A tool for designing and analyzing boost converters assists engineers in selecting appropriate components like inductors, capacitors, and switching devices to achieve desired output voltage levels from a lower input voltage. For instance, such a tool might help determine the necessary inductance for a converter boosting 5V to 12V with a specific switching frequency and load current.

These tools are invaluable for accelerating the design process, optimizing efficiency, and ensuring circuit stability. By providing a platform for virtual experimentation, they reduce the need for costly and time-consuming physical prototyping. This approach has become increasingly critical in modern electronics development where tight deadlines and stringent performance requirements are commonplace. Historically, complex manual calculations were required, but these automated resources have significantly streamlined the workflow.

Easy Parks 3-Step Area Calculator

This three-stage computational method assists in determining the appropriate cable sizes for motor applications. It involves calculating the full-load current, applying correction factors based on ambient temperature and grouping of cables, and finally selecting a cable with an ampacity rating equal to or greater than the adjusted current value. For example, a motor with a full-load current of 10 amps, operating at an elevated temperature, might require a cable rated for 12 amps after applying the necessary correction factors.

Proper cable sizing is crucial for safe and reliable motor operation. Undersized cables can overheat, leading to insulation failure, short circuits, and potential fire hazards. This methodology, based on the work of Harold Parks, provides a standardized approach, promoting consistency and minimizing the risk of such incidents. Its widespread adoption reflects the importance of accurate cable selection in electrical system design.
